  • Patent number: 11101554
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a new on-body dual antiphase antenna design and a plurality of its modifications to better transmit a radio frequency signal into human or animal body, or receive a radio frequency signal from human or animal body. The antiphase transmission and/or reception is achieved by connecting each individual patch antenna to a 180 degrees microwave power splitter or to a 180 degrees microwave power combiner.

  • Patent number: 10657338
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a microwave sensing device that uses antennas in the form of a 2×1 array with two radiators driven out of phase via a 180 degree power splitter for measuring a radio-frequency signal propagating through a mammalian specimen to obtain an integral estimate of bone density.

  • Patent number: 10551449
    Abstract: The present invention relates to an electromagnetic device for non-contact injection of strong modulated (0-1000 Hz) electric fields with intensity of 1-2 volts per centimeter into a whole human body at the frequency band 100-500 kHz. The device of the present invention is a low-pass birdcage coil resonator with a very large number of rungs, with two inductively coupled loop feeds, and with a high quality factor of 300.
